Mark Schreiner
Attorney

Mark Schreiner has been an attorney since 1984 and has over 36 years of experience as a trial attorney. He is an active member of the Arizona State and Federal Bar and a member of the Association of Trial Lawyers of America. His primary areas of practice include Criminal Law, Real Estate law, Landlord Tenant Law and Appellate work. He regularly represents both home owners as well as Homeowners Associations involving CC&R and land disputes. During his career, Mr. Schreiner has mainly practiced in Flagstaff, Arizona serving Coconino, Navajo, and Yavapai County. He has been plaintiff’s counsel on countless eviction cases representing numerous apartment complexes as well as single family owners. Finally, he has regularly handled driving under the influence (DUI) matters, also known as DWI/BWI cases, in both State and Federal Court (Grand Canyon and Lake Powell) as well as other various criminal matters.
